Hopefully the more adventurous Land Rover owners amongst you, might be able to help with my question:
I own a 1999 Defender XD Wolf which has a 24 Volt system, by way of two 12 volt batteries connected in series ( located in the battery box, under the passenger seat).
I intend to periodically store this vehicle in a remote location where there is no access to mains electricity.
In order to keep the battery in a “ready state” I would like some means of providing a trickle charge system.
My idea would be to have a solar panel on the roof of the vehicle, to connect with a suitable trickle charging system which would be sat inside the vehicle.
Or should I simply disconnect the battery ? Would the battery retain it's charge if disconnected.

Advice welcomed.

if the vehicle is going to be parked up outside a good solar powered trickle charger is a very good idea to keep it topped up.

I keep mine on trickle via a Sealy solar panel. It's not big enough by a long way. So either go for a decent size or as you suggest disconnect battery.

I have found a company via the internet, called Sunstore Solar Power Solutions, and they have suggested a system which includes a controller that prevents overcharging / discharging and can be used with either 24V or 12V systems. At £142 that sounds reasonable compared to the cost of two new 12V batteries (if I had to replace them). They build similar systems for motor homes, boats, etc. Has any body else any experience of this company ? If I opt for their solution, I will report back with a project update.
Also sounds like I can connect straight to the Wolf batteries, without the need to disconnect them from the vehicle.
